Backtest Hypothesis
A potential backtest strategy could involve a long setup on a bullish engulfing pattern forming above the 20-period SMA with confirmation from the MACD turning positive. Entry could occur at the close of the engulfing candle, with a stop-loss placed below the 50-period SMA and a target aligned with the 61.8% Fibonacci retrace. Given the recent behavior of ICPUSDT, this strategy may perform well in a moderate bullish trend but could face risks during high volatility or false breakouts.
